037    package org.deegree.portal.owswatch;
038    
039    import java.text.MessageFormat;
040    import java.util.MissingResourceException;
041    import java.util.ResourceBundle;
042    
043    /**
044     * i118n class for error messages
045     *
046     * @author <a href="mailto:elmasry@lat-lon.de">Moataz Elmasry</a>
047     * @author last edited by: $Author: jmays $
048     *
049     * @version $Revision: 20271 $, $Date: 2009-10-21 13:07:15 +0200 (Mi, 21. Okt 2009) $
050     */
051    public class Messages {
052    
053        private static final String BUNDLE_NAME = "org.deegree.portal.owswatch.messages_en";
054    
055        private static final ResourceBundle RESOURCE_BUNDLE = ResourceBundle.getBundle( BUNDLE_NAME );
056    
057        private Messages() {
058            // TODO Auto-generated constructor stub
059        }
060    
061        /**
062         * Returns the message assigned to the passed key. If no message is assigned, an error message will be returned that
063         * indicates the missing key.
064         *
065         * @see MessageFormat for conventions on string formatting and escape characters.
066         *
067         * @param key
068         * @param arguments
069         * @return the message assigned to the passed key
070         */
071        public static String getMessage( String key, Object... arguments ) {
072            String s = RESOURCE_BUNDLE.getString( key );
073            if ( s != null ) {
074                return MessageFormat.format( s, arguments );
075            }
076            // to avoid NPEs
077            return "$Message with key: " + key + " not found$";
078        }
079    
080        /**
081         * @param key
082         * @return String
083         */
084        public static String getString( String key ) {
085            try {
086                return RESOURCE_BUNDLE.getString( key );
087            } catch ( MissingResourceException e ) {
088                return '!' + key + '!';
089            }
090        }
091    
092        /**
093         * transforms a string array to one string. the array fields are seperated by the submitted delimiter:
094         *
095         * @param s
096         *            stringarray to transform
097         * @param delimiter
098         * @return String
099         */
100        public static String arrayToString( String[] s, String delimiter ) {
101            StringBuffer res = new StringBuffer( s.length * 20 );
102    
103            for ( int i = 0; i < s.length; i++ ) {
104                res.append( s[i] );
105    
106                if ( i < ( s.length - 1 ) ) {
107                    res.append( delimiter );
108                }
109            }
110            return res.toString();
111        }
112    }
